David Buuck lives in Oakland, CA., from where he edits the journal and small press Tripwire (tripwirejournal.com). Books include Noise in the Face of (Roof, 2016), SITE CITE CITY (Futurepoem, 2015) An Army of Lovers, co-written with Juliana Spahr (City Lights, 2013), and The Riotous Outside (Commune Editions, 2018).
